Sorry I am doing this on a remote server so I couldn't use a breakpoint.
I wrapped the entire function in a try block and caught it though..
"Value isn't of type boolean"
which is thrown here obviously:
if(! (value is bool))
{
throw new ArgumentException("Value isn't of type boolean", "value");
}
Ok, that answers the question. Instead of:
bucket.PredicateExpression.AddWithAnd(PredicateFactory.CompareValue(UserFieldIndex.Disabled, ComparisonOperator.NotEqual, 1));
do:
bucket.PredicateExpression.AddWithAnd(PredicateFactory.CompareValue(UserFieldIndex.Disabled, ComparisonOperator.Equal, false));
or: bucket.PredicateExpression.AddWithAnd(UserFields.Disabled==false);
As your field is a boolean, you shouldn't use a numeric value.
